## Backfill Scheduler Setup

Nightsoil runs the nightly data backfills for the Ferncourt warehouse. Release managers own its env file. Set BACKFILL_WINDOW_START=02:00 and BACKFILL_MAX_PARALLEL=4. Do not raise parallelism above 6; the warehouse throttles hard. Dry-run mode: NIGHTSOIL_DRY_RUN=1, useful before cutover. Schedules load at boot only — restart after edits. The scheduler authenticates to the warehouse with a service secret, which must appear in the env file on the line immediately following this one.

secret setting of fawig-tawip: RELAY_SECRET3=e04

**Ticket #— Locked vault: Gatewick turnstile counter**

Priority: High. The Ardenfield Stadium turnstile counter stopped reporting after last night's patch. Root cause: the counter's config vault auto-locked when the service restarted mid-write. Counts are queuing locally; no data loss yet, but the buffer fills in ~6 hours. Security review needed before unlock — confirm the patch didn't alter vault ACLs. Once you sign off, unlock the vault console on the Gatewick node using the recovery passphrase below.

vault phrase of kaduf-baweg = norael-julox-raleth-wenok-eliir-ulamir-ulair-norwyn-rusion

## TKT-4471: Signature check failing on thumbnail queue artifacts

The Mothlight thumbnail generation queue rejects the 5.2 worker image — signature verification fails at pull time on every Dunmere node. Cause: the release was signed with the retired January key after rotation. Blocking tonight's deploy. Fix: re-sign the image and the queue config bundle, then re-push. For the re-sign, use the current deploy key, which follows.

release key, kawip-hafop: bky3_mxv